Ordinals
beta
Sat 1306637606447020
decimal
312655.106447020
degree
0°102655′175″106447020‴
percentile
62.220838470682004%
name
epccmuzjygz
cycle
0
epoch
1
period
155
block
312655
offset
106447020
timestamp
2014-07-27 02:52:40 UTC
rarity
common
prev
next